Abstract

Technological advances with the industrial revolution 4.0 must be accompanied by the development of society. The development of Society 5.0 to create a society that can withstand social challenges with the progress of the industrial revolution 4.0 as is being done by developed countries with its strategy to develop human resources so it can hold control in the future. Related to this, Indonesia must prepare a young generation that can compete in society 5.0. The young generation who can compete with qualified abilities in all fields, especially in technology and science based on numeracy literacy skills. Unfortunately, Indonesia^s ranking which is still far behind in the PISA shows that the ability of numeracy literacy of Indonesian society is relatively low to encourage changes in the education system. Through a minimum competency assessment that tests the level of numeracy literacy, it is expected to improve the quality of Indonesian education through education. Literacy and numeracy skills are expected to make Indonesian people able to think critically, creatively and can compete globally because the world^s information that already exists in BIG data must be able to be used, studied and criticized with the ability of science and technology needed in the future.
